Bug 769847 - NULL dereference in btrfs_print_leaf
Summary: NULL dereference in btrfs_print_leaf
Keywords:
Status: CLOSED INSUFFICIENT_DATA
Alias: None
Product: Fedora
Classification: Fedora
Component: kernel
Version: 16
Hardware: x86_64
OS: Unspecified
unspecified
unspecified
Target Milestone: ---
Assignee: Zach Brown
QA Contact: Fedora Extras Quality Assurance
URL:
Whiteboard: abrt_hash:d8a1fe2c91e6ad633f23345fbeb...
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2011-12-22 14:05 UTC by Yaric
Modified: 2015-05-18 01:40 UTC (History)
6 users (show)

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Clone Of:
Environment:
Last Closed: 2012-09-04 14:35:55 UTC
Type: ---


Attachments (Terms of Use)

Description Yaric 2011-12-22 14:05:29 UTC
libreport version: 2.0.8
abrt_version:   2.0.6
cmdline:        BOOT_IMAGE=/boot/vmlinuz-3.1.0-7.fc16.x86_64 root=/dev/sda3
kernel:         3.1.0-7.fc16.x86_64
reason:         BUG: unable to handle kernel NULL pointer dereference at 0000000000000020
time:           Пт. 09 дек. 2011 02:06:50

backtrace:
:BUG: unable to handle kernel NULL pointer dereference at 0000000000000020
:IP: [<ffffffffa0148d65>] btrfs_print_leaf+0x2d/0x767 [btrfs]
:PGD 0 
:Oops: 0000 [#1] SMP 
:CPU 3 
:Modules linked in: ufs qnx4 hfsplus hfs minix vfat msdos fat jfs xfs reiserfs ppp_deflate ppp_async crc_ccitt ppp_generic slhc option usb_wwan tcp_lp nls_utf8 fuse rfcomm lockd bnep ip6t_REJECT nf_conntrack_ipv4 nf_conntrack_ipv6 nf_defrag_ipv4 nf_defrag_ipv6 xt_state ip6table_filter nf_conntrack ip6_tables snd_hda_codec_realtek btusb ppdev parport_pc serio_raw snd_hda_intel snd_hda_codec edac_core snd_hwdep bluetooth parport forcedeth snd_seq rfkill k10temp edac_mce_amd snd_seq_device snd_pcm snd_timer snd soundcore snd_page_alloc microcode i2c_nforce2 binfmt_misc uinput sunrpc btrfs zlib_deflate libcrc32c pata_acpi ata_generic pata_amd uas usb_storage nouveau ttm drm_kms_helper drm i2c_algo_bit i2c_core mxm_wmi wmi video [last unloaded: scsi_wait_scan]
:Pid: 7188, comm: umount Not tainted 3.1.0-7.fc16.x86_64 #1 To Be Filled By O.E.M. To Be Filled By O.E.M./N68PV-GS
:RIP: 0010:[<ffffffffa0148d65>]  [<ffffffffa0148d65>] btrfs_print_leaf+0x2d/0x767 [btrfs]
:RSP: 0018:ffff880102b51a08  EFLAGS: 00010292
:RAX: 0000160000000000 RBX: ffff880127bee510 RCX: 0000000000001000
:RDX: 00000000ed63f000 RSI: 0000000000000000 RDI: ffff8800364c7400
:RBP: ffff880102b51a88 R08: ffff880102b50000 R09: 0000000000000000
:R10: 0000000000860237 R11: 0000000009e6a000 R12: ffff880000000000
:R13: 0000160000000000 R14: 0000000000000002 R15: 0000000000000000
:FS:  00007f5845d1f800(0000) GS:ffff88012fd80000(0000) knlGS:0000000000000000
:CS:  0010 DS: 0000 ES: 0000 CR0: 000000008005003b
:CR2: 0000000000000020 CR3: 00000001022ee000 CR4: 00000000000006e0
:D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000
:DR3: 0000000000000000 DR6: 00000000ffff0ff0 DR7: 0000000000000400
:Process umount (pid: 7188, threadinfo ffff880102b50000, task ffff8800802d9730)
:Stack:
: ffff880102b51a18 00000000ed669000 ffff880102b51a28 ffff8800364c7400
: ffffffff02b51a78 ffffffff8111a62f ffff880102b51a68 0000000000000090
: a800000000ed6690 0000000000001000 0000000000000000 ffff880127bee510
:Call Trace:
: [<ffffffff8111a62f>] ? kmem_cache_alloc+0x31/0xf8
: [<ffffffffa01430a2>] __btrfs_free_extent+0x259/0x563 [btrfs]
: [<ffffffff811170bd>] ? virt_to_head_page+0xe/0x31
: [<ffffffff81118cfb>] ? kfree+0x4d/0xda
: [<ffffffffa01812e6>] ? btrfs_delayed_ref_lock+0x3f/0x9d [btrfs]
: [<ffffffffa01454fd>] run_clustered_refs+0x60c/0x656 [btrfs]
: [<ffffffffa0181400>] ? btrfs_find_ref_cluster+0xbc/0x145 [btrfs]
: [<ffffffffa0145618>] btrfs_run_delayed_refs+0xd1/0x17c [btrfs]
: [<ffffffffa0151e27>] commit_cowonly_roots+0x78/0x188 [btrfs]
: [<ffffffff81044023>] ? should_resched+0xe/0x2d
: [<ffffffffa01530dd>] btrfs_commit_transaction+0x3fa/0x700 [btrfs]
: [<ffffffff81073406>] ? remove_wait_queue+0x3a/0x3a
: [<ffffffffa015385b>] ? start_transaction+0x1fd/0x253 [btrfs]
: [<ffffffffa0137487>] btrfs_sync_fs+0x8a/0xa1 [btrfs]
: [<ffffffff8114b4fc>] __sync_filesystem+0x63/0x77
: [<ffffffff8114b571>] sync_filesystem+0x49/0x4d
: [<ffffffff8112a910>] generic_shutdown_super+0x32/0xb9
: [<ffffffff8112aa14>] kill_anon_super+0x13/0x1e
: [<ffffffff8112ace1>] deactivate_locked_super+0x37/0x68
: [<ffffffff8112b54f>] deactivate_super+0x37/0x3b
: [<ffffffff8114023d>] mntput_no_expire+0xcc/0xd1
: [<ffffffff81140dfa>] sys_umount+0x2ac/0x2da
: [<ffffffff814bc482>] system_call_fastpath+0x16/0x1b
:Code: 89 e5 41 57 41 56 41 55 41 54 53 48 83 ec 58 66 66 66 66 90 49 bd 00 00 00 00 00 16 00 00 49 bc 00 00 00 00 00 88 ff ff 4c 89 e8 
:RIP  [<ffffffffa0148d65>] btrfs_print_leaf+0x2d/0x767 [btrfs]
: RSP <ffff880102b51a08>

Comment 1 Dave Jones 2012-03-22 17:04:15 UTC
[mass update]
kernel-3.3.0-4.fc16 has been pushed to the Fedora 16 stable repository.
Please retest with this update.

Comment 2 Dave Jones 2012-03-22 17:07:13 UTC
[mass update]
kernel-3.3.0-4.fc16 has been pushed to the Fedora 16 stable repository.
Please retest with this update.

Comment 3 Dave Jones 2012-03-22 17:18:20 UTC
[mass update]
kernel-3.3.0-4.fc16 has been pushed to the Fedora 16 stable repository.
Please retest with this update.


Note You need to log in before you can comment on or make changes to this bug.